MIDI Clock
#MIDI
複数のMIDIデバイスを同期させるための信号
24PPQ (pulses per quarter-note) の間隔で f8 が発される
https://en.wikipedia.org/wiki/MIDI_beat_clock
MIDI Transport
fa が再生
fb が途中からの再生
fc がストップ
MIDI Song Position Pointer
f2 で始まる3バイトの情報で、song positionが変わるタイミングを通知する
f2 XX YY の XX ・ YY 各7バイトで「MIDI Beat」(16分音符 = 6 clock pulses)を表す
例えば、 f2 10 00 で、最初から一小節後を表す
Web MIDI
当然、Web MIDIでも利用可能
Demo: https://codesandbox.io/p/sandbox/pfs75k?file=%2Fmain.js